Chemical Property Profile of Chlorhexidine diacetate 100 microg/mL in Acetonitrile:Water
Property Insights of Chlorhexidine diacetate 100 microg/mL in Acetonitrile:Water
The XLogP value of 3.52 indicates that Chlorhexidine diacetate 100 microg/mL in Acetonitrile:Water is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 252.0 Ų indicates high polarity, suggesting Chlorhexidine diacetate 100 microg/mL in Acetonitrile:Water may have limited membrane permeability but good aqueous solubility. Following Lipinski's Rule of Five, Chlorhexidine diacetate 100 microg/mL in Acetonitrile:Water has 8 hydrogen bond donor(s) and 6 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
